PMI Chicagoland September 14th dinner meeting will be a CELEBRATION of our 45th Anniversary and Member Appreciation event. It will showcase our journey over the years serving you, our members, external partners and advancing the project management profession. It will be an evening of networking, dinner, fun, trivia and yes, a short presentation led by one of our longest-serving members, Steven Barger, on his project management journey. Every (in-person) attendee will take home an anniversary gift!

Steven Barger, Chair - PMI Chicagoland Executive Council
Bio:
Steve Barger is the Chair of the PMI Chicagoland Executive Council and is the Chief Operating Officer at Moshun. Steve joined Moshun following an illustrious career as a Fortune 500 executive and strategic consultant helping companies build and execute comprehensive plans to solve their most difficult problems. With his grounding belief in the importance of continuous learning to get smarter as a team and grow as a business, he is an exceptional leader who can oversee organization strategy, day-to-day operations and manage organizational change.
An accomplished and sought-after speaker at trade and professional organizations, Steve is the president of the Northern Illinois University Computer Science Alumni and has served on the Executive Council of the Chicagoland Chapter of the Project Management Institute since 2021.
In his free time Steve enjoys reading, snowmobiling and woodworking with his friends. Steve holds a Masters in Project Management from Keller Graduate School of Management, and B.S. in Computer Science from Northern Illinois University.
